    Follow the steps which are mentioned below to get rid of this situation:

    • Make sure you have 15% to 20% of free disk space to defragment.

    • Run ScanDisk program.

    • Try to defrag in safe mode.

    • Try to defragment with alternative software such as Diskeeper .

    • Delete temporary files and / or unwanted errors and fragments of files with the tool like CCleaner .
